Benefits of Installing a Lift Kit

Installing a lift kit can enhance the Ridgeline’s off-road capability by increasing ground clearance. This allows the vehicle to navigate rough terrain more easily, providing better visibility and reduced chances of getting stuck. Aesthetically, a lifted Ridgeline often boasts a more aggressive and rugged look. Improved approach and departure angles are also significant benefits, allowing for greater maneuverability on uneven surfaces.

Drawbacks of Installing a Lift Kit

While lift kits offer numerous advantages, they also present some drawbacks. Increased ride height can negatively impact the vehicle’s handling and ride quality, potentially leading to a less stable and comfortable ride. The increased height may also necessitate modifications to other components, such as larger tires, to maintain proper suspension function and prevent component wear. Moreover, the increased weight of the lifted components can impact fuel economy.

Cost Range for Lift Kit Options

The cost of a lift kit varies considerably, depending on the type and brand. Basic lift kits for the Ridgeline can range from $500 to $1,500, while more comprehensive heavy-duty lift kits can exceed $3,000. Additional costs associated with installation, parts, and potential modifications should be factored in. For instance, upgrading tires to accommodate the increased ride height can add significantly to the overall expense.

Potential Issues During Installation

A meticulous approach to installation is paramount. Improper installation can lead to various issues, ranging from minor annoyances to significant structural problems. Carefully following the manufacturer’s instructions is essential, and seeking professional installation is a wise choice for complex tasks.

  • Incorrect Alignment: Misaligned components can lead to uneven suspension travel, causing vibrations and premature wear on suspension components. Ensure proper alignment of all suspension arms, control arms, and mounting points.
  • Incorrect Spring/Shock Selection: Using the wrong spring or shock rates for your chosen lift kit can negatively impact ride quality, stability, and handling. Consult the lift kit manufacturer’s recommendations and consider your driving style and terrain.
  • Component Damage During Installation: Carelessness during installation can lead to damage to existing components, such as the control arms, sway bar links, or shock absorbers. Proper handling and support during lifting and assembly are essential to avoid potential damage.

Common Problems and Solutions

Several problems can arise after installation. Recognizing these issues and implementing solutions promptly will ensure your lifted Ridgeline performs as expected.

  • Suspension Noise: Unfamiliar noises such as clunking, rattling, or squeaking after installation often indicate loose or damaged components. Inspect all suspension components for proper connections and lubrication.
  • Poor Ride Quality: A rough or bouncy ride can result from mismatched spring and shock rates, incorrect alignment, or issues with the suspension bushings. Properly adjusting the suspension and replacing worn components is essential.
  • Difficulty with Turning/Steering: If your lifted Ridgeline experiences difficulty during turns or has a noticeable pull to one side, it might indicate issues with alignment, worn components, or a mismatched lift kit for your vehicle. A professional alignment can help resolve the problem.
